Abstract

A process of manufacturing C.sub.10 -C.sub.20 .alpha.-olefin sulfonate solution of high concentration, which comprises subjecting .alpha.-olefin sulfonates having 10-20 carbon atoms to neutralization and hydrolysis in the presence of (a) an alkaline material equivalent to the sum (A+B) of an amount of alkali (A) necessary for performing neutralization and hydrolysis of said sulfonates stoichiometrically and an amount of alkali (B) equivalent to 0.2-1.5 times as much as said amount of alkali (A) by weight, (b) an alkylene oxide derivative and/or a polyvinyl alcohol equivalent to 0.2-2 times as much as said amount of alkali (B) by weight, and (c) water necessary for making the water content of the neutralization-hydrolysis product less than 50%.
